Senior Database Architect

1 month ago


Kitchener, Ontario, Canada NCR Full time
Senior Database Programmer Job Description

NC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. As a Senior Database Programmer, you will play a critical role in designing, deploying, and implementing cloud-based database solutions for our clients.

Key Responsibilities:
  • Design and implement multi-cloud database strategies for NCR Digital First Banking's Cloud SaaS offerings
  • Develop and maintain database automation scripts using Terraform or configuration management utilities
  • Collaborate with cross-functional teams to ensure seamless integration of database solutions with software engineering, enterprise architecture, and platform architecture
  • Ensure high availability, reliability, and performance of cloud-based database services
  • Develop and implement database security standards and governance
  • Work closely with NCR's Global SRE team to guide the overall SRE strategy and direction for NCR
Requirements:
  • BA/BS in Computer Science, MIS, or related discipline
  • 4-6 years of database experience
  • 3+ years of experience in public cloud implementation
  • 2+ years of experience in software development (DevOps and database admin automation)
  • 5+ years of datacenter technology, architecture, and operational experience
  • 5+ years of hands-on experience in utilizing modern database and security tools
  • Working knowledge of CI/CD pipelines
  • Proficient with Jira, Project Management tools, ServiceNow, Observability tools (Dynatrace, AppDynamics), PowerPoint, Word, and Excel
  • Hands-on experience with database managed services in cloud (like CloudSQL)
NCR VOYIX is an Equal Opportunity Employer

NCR VOYIX is committed to being a globally inclusive company where all people are treated fairly, recognized for their individuality, promoted based on performance, and encouraged to strive to reach their full potential. We are an equal opportunity employer and welcome applications from diverse candidates.



  • Kitchener, Ontario, Canada NCR Full time

    Senior Database Programmer Job DescriptionN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ant and banking industries. As a Senior Database Programmer, you will be responsible for designing, implementing, and administering cloud-based databases to support our SaaS offerings.Key Responsibilities:Design...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database Programmer Job DescriptionN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ant and banking industries. As a Senior Database Programmer, you will be responsible for designing, implementing, and administering cloud-based databases to support our SaaS offerings.Key Responsibilities:Design...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database Programmer Job DescriptionN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. As a Senior Database Programmer, you will play a critical role in designing, implementing, and automating database systems for our Cloud SaaS offerings.Key Responsibilities:Design and...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database Programmer Job DescriptionN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. As a Senior Database Programmer, you will play a critical role in designing, implementing, and automating database systems for our Cloud SaaS offerings.Key Responsibilities:Design and...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database Programmer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. With a strong presence in 35 countries and a team of approximately 16,000 employees, we offer cloud-based, platform-led SaaS and services capabilities to transform the stores, restaurants, and digital...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database Programmer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. With a strong presence in 35 countries and a team of approximately 16,000 employees, we offer cloud-based, platform-led SaaS and services capabilities to transform the stores, restaurants, and digital...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database Programmer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. With a strong presence in 35 countries and a team of approximately 16,000 employees, we have been the global leader in consumer transaction technologies for nearly 140 years.Our mission is to enable...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database Programmer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. With a strong presence in 35 countries and a team of approximately 16,000 employees, we have been the global leader in consumer transaction technologies for nearly 140 years.Our mission is to enable...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database Programmer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. With a strong presence in 35 countries and a team of approximately 16,000 employees, we have been the global leader in consumer transaction technologies for nearly 140 years.Our mission is to enable...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database Programmer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. With a strong presence in 35 countries and a team of approximately 16,000 employees, we have been the global leader in consumer transaction technologies for nearly 140 years.Our mission is to enable...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database Programmer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ant and banking industries. Our company is headquartered in Atlanta, Georgia, with approximately 16,000 employees in 35 countries across the globe.We have been the global leader in consumer transaction technologies for nearly 140...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Database Programmer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ant and banking industries. Our company is headquartered in Atlanta, Georgia, with approximately 16,000 employees in 35 countries across the globe.We have been the global leader in consumer transaction technologies for nearly 140...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Cloud Database Engineer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. As a Senior Cloud Database Engineer, you will play a critical role in designing, deploying, and implementing cloud database solutions for our clients.Key Responsibilities:Design and implement cloud...


  • Kitchener, Ontario, Canada NCR Full time

    Senior Cloud Database EngineerNCR VOYIX Corporation is a leading global provider of digital commerce solutions for the retail, restaurant, and banking industries. As a Senior Cloud Database Engineer, you will play a critical role in designing, deploying, and implementing cloud database solutions for our clients.Key Responsibilities:Design and implement cloud...


  • Kitchener, Ontario, Canada NCR Full time

    SRE Cloud Database Engineer/DesignerThis role is responsible for designing, deploying, and implementing cloud database solutions for NCR Digital First Banking's Cloud SaaS offerings. The ideal candidate will have a strong understanding of cloud platforms, preferably Google Cloud Platform or AWS, and experience with database automation using Terraform or...


  • Kitchener, Ontario, Canada NCR Full time

    SRE Cloud Database Engineer/DesignerThis role is responsible for designing, deploying, and implementing cloud database solutions for NCR Digital First Banking's Cloud SaaS offerings. The ideal candidate will have a strong understanding of cloud platforms, preferably Google Cloud Platform or AWS, and experience with database automation using Terraform or...


  • Kitchener, Ontario, Canada NCR Full time

    SRE Cloud Database Engineer/DesignerThis role is responsible for designing, deploying, and implementing cloud database solutions for NCR Digital First Banking's Cloud SaaS offerings. The ideal candidate will have a strong understanding of cloud platforms, preferably Google Cloud Platform or AWS, and experience with database automation using Terraform or...


  • Kitchener, Ontario, Canada NCR Full time

    SRE Cloud Database Engineer/DesignerThis role is responsible for designing, deploying, and implementing cloud database solutions for NCR Digital First Banking's Cloud SaaS offerings. The ideal candidate will have a strong understanding of cloud platforms, preferably Google Cloud Platform or AWS, and experience with database automation using Terraform or...


  • Kitchener, Ontario, Canada NCR Full time

    SRE Cloud Database Engineer/DesignerThis role is responsible for designing, deploying, and implementing cloud database solutions for NCR Digital First Banking's Cloud SaaS offerings. The ideal candidate will have a strong understanding of cloud platforms, preferably Google Cloud Platform or AWS, and experience with database automation using Terraform or...


  • Kitchener, Ontario, Canada NCR Full time

    SRE Cloud Database Engineer/DesignerThis role is responsible for designing, deploying, and implementing cloud database solutions for NCR Digital First Banking's Cloud SaaS offerings. The ideal candidate will have a strong understanding of cloud platforms, preferably Google Cloud Platform or AWS, and experience with database automation using Terraform or...